Located in a narrow strip of central Vietnam, Thua Thien Hue is one of the three major tourist regions of Vietnam, a city with a long history of culture, beautiful and charming natural landscapes along with historical relics recognized by the world.
Hue has long been known as an attractive tourist destination for domestic and international visitors.
Today, Hue is known as Festival City of Vietnam with 2 times held once.
In addition to being famous for the majestic Ngu Mountains reflected in the poetic Huong River and the ancient relics of the royal dynasties, Hue is also known for its beautiful beaches for those who love traveling.
Coming to the festival tourism in Hue, tourists also know that Hue is a land of typical folk festivals such as the Hue Nam festival in Hon Chen palace according to Cham pa beliefs, memorial festivals the founding fathers established the village, the festival to commemorate the birth of traditional trades ... During these holidays, many useful community activities are still organized such as boat racing, tug of war, wrestling ... attracting a large number of people every year.
